[quote=Anonymous]We did Europe at the exact same age, 3 cities and all airbnb. 2 out of 3 airbnbs had laundry which was a lifesaver. We could pack less and wash. It was a two week trip so it was nice not needing two weeks of clothing for three people. We bought a few things for breakfast. At that age she was always eating oatmeal and fruit for breakfast. I packed a bag of oats in our suitcase and we just grabbed fruit. It also would have been just as easy to go out for breakfast but at the airbnb she ate while DH showered and got ready for our day. The airbnb hosts are generally friendly and can give you pointers to the nearest grocery store. Sometimes they already have a packet of this info for guests ready to go. Also, unless you pack your own diapers and wipes (which we did) you will have to navigate to the store to get those things anyways. We ate dinner out. We ate on the early side but she adjusted. In a hotel room unless you do a suite or put the kid in a crib in the bathroom, you are lights out with them which might make room service hard anyways. We also sometimes snuck out of the airbnb at night - just one of us to walk around after DC bedtime. We stayed in all 1 bedroom airbnbs. It was easy to see the layout from pictures and there always ended up being a large enough closet or side room to put our travel crib. All in all we had a great trip. DC surprised us with naps on the go and adjusting well to the time change. We set low expectations and hoped for the best. We are so glad we did the trip! Have fun! [/quote]
